I am always amazed when I think of all the special events and programs that Clay Aiken has been involved in. One of my favorites was the taping of his PBS Special – Tried & True Live!

I love that the concert was filmed in Clay’s hometown of Raleigh, NC.  The taping was held at the Memorial Auditorium on March 12, 2010.  The musical guests for the program were Linda Eder, Ruben Studdard , and Quina Parler.  It was wonderful and I was there!!
